| Product Properties |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Constitution: | Hydroxy propyl methyl cellulose | ||
| Appearance: | White Powder | Delayed Solubility: | No |
| Substitution degree: | High etherification | Ionicity: |
Nonionic
|
| Product Specification |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Moisture: | ≤6% | ||
| Content of NaCI: | ≤1.5% | ||
| Particle Size: | <150µm: min 98.0 % | ||
| Particle Size: | <125µm: min 50.0 % | ||
| Viscosity: | 38-62 mPa·s | ||
| Brookfield, in 2.0% water solution, at 20°C. | |||
| Referential Data | |
|---|---|
| Active substance(dry basis): | >98.0 % |
| Bulk Density: | 280g/l – 450g/l |
Celotech’s Hydroxypropyl Methylcellulose (HPMC) serves as an excellent stabilizer and protective colloid in suspension polymerization processes, offering:
✔ Particle Size Control – Ensures uniform polymer bead formation (50-500 μm adjustable range)
✔ Enhanced Process Stability – Prevents agglomeration and fouling during polymerization
✔ pH & Temperature Tolerance – Stable performance across pH 3-11 and up to 90°C
✔ Low Residual Content – Minimizes ash content (<0.5%) for cleaner polymer products

Celopro® VE is a specially engineered hydroxypropyl methylcellulose (HPMC) grade designed for use as a protective colloid in suspension polymerization, particularly in the production of PVC (polyvinyl chloride). With excellent colloidal stability, viscosity control, and thermal resistance, Celopro® VE plays a critical role in ensuring efficient polymerization and optimal particle morphology.
Suspension polymerization of PVC (polyvinyl chloride)
Production of vinyl-based resins requiring tight particle size control
Polymer systems where colloidal protection and viscosity tuning are critical
